How To Fix SDDIC_ADT_SRVD906 - Closing '*/' is missing in multi line comment


SDDIC_ADT_SRVD906 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SDDIC_ADT_SRVD - Messages for Service Definition Design Time

  • Message number: 906

  • Message text: Closing '*/' is missing in multi line comment

    The SAP error message SDDIC_ADT_SRVD906 indicates that there is a syntax error in your ABAP code, specifically related to a multi-line comment. The error message "Closing '/' is missing in multi line comment" suggests that you have started a multi-line comment with `/but have not properly closed it with*/`.
    
    Cause: This error typically occurs when: You have an unclosed multi-line comment in your ABAP code. You may have accidentally deleted the closing */ or forgot to include it after a block of comments. There might be a nested comment structure that is incorrectly formatted.
    Solution: To resolve this error, you should: Locate the Multi-line Comment: Go through your code and find the /* that starts the multi-line comment. Add the Closing Tag: Ensure that there is a corresponding */ to close the comment.
